Job Description
To ensure a safe, secure and aesthetic pleasing environment of the clients premises in order to promote and support the delivery of client services
To deliver a reactive and proactive service across various locations throughout the Borough using a client vehicle provided.
Work in line with customer's needs as required, including evening, weekends and covering an on-call roster. Note: payment for any additional hours will be in line with Ealing Terms and Conditions.
To work autonomously as a mobile engineer, performing a range of activities to ensure the safe and efficient operation of a range of building assets and equipment within Ealing client Buildings
To liaise and work in close partnership with Ealing FM Mechanical and Fabric engineering tiers and sub-contractors to provide a comprehensive Engineering service
To contribute to quality development and in conjunction with Building Services Supervisor assist in improvement of Ealing FM services
Be responsible for the safe and efficient maintenance of all Electrical assets and equipment, including lighting systems (internal and external), power supplies, electric motors, switch gear and other building related items when necessary, 1. To independently conduct planned maintenance to electrical power and lighting including plant, controls, ventilation and air conditioning (HVAC) systems, other building plant to maintain system components for optimum performance.
To conduct reactive repairs to electrical equipment, including investigation and identification of faults and component defects, and carrying out complex remedial works to a satisfactory standard.
To clearly and effectively document planned and reactive maintenance tasks and actions through production of notes on PDAs, job reports and Planned Preventative Maintenance (PPM) documentation.
To ensure compliance through undertaking statuary electrical testing depending on qualifications.
To assist in preparation of quotes and work authorisation documentation and order materials and equipment as authorised.
Receive instruction and competently carry out various tasks assigned to you by the Supervisor with a minimum of supervision including providing support to projects and minor works packages.
